On Hold Marketing vs. On Hold Advertising

On Hold Marketing.  On Hold Advertising.  What’s the difference?

Marketing, according to Encarta Dictionary, is a noun meaning to sell products or services. It’s further defined as “the business activity of presenting products or services in such a way as to make them desirable.”

Advertising, according to Encarta Dictionary, is a noun meaning to publicly promote something. It’s further defined as “the public promotion of something such as a product, service, business, or event in order to attract or increase interest in it.”

So the question becomes; would you rather sell your products and services through on-hold marketing or publicly promote your products and services with advertising?
